I had the exact same issue with my pressure release valve. Only thing it didn't show up unless the water in the tank was hot. Tried to find the source of the leak while the boat was on the trailer. No leak anywhere, and the pump didn't cycle at all. Took the boat out onto the lake and ran it for a while and sure enough the pump started cycling again. It was then I noticed water going overboard. I got the replacement pressure temperature / release valve from Home depot.

Westie! You were spot on. Replaced the Pressure and temperature valve this weekend and the cycling went away. This valve was totally coorided and likely stuck in a slightly open position. Could not detect the leaking water because it has a hose connection that takes the water to some dark and hidden place deep in the bilge. Nver did find the end of the hose but when I took it off the valve, it was full of water. It should be dry in normal conditions. Thanks for the tip!! :thumbsup:
